Basketball The path of a basketball shot can
be modelled by the equation
h(d)=-0.09d^2 +0.9d+ 2
where h(d) is the height of the basketball, in metres,
and d is the horizontal distance of the ball from the
player, in metres.
a) What is the maximum height reached by the
ball?
b) What is the horizontal distance of the ball from
the player when it reaches its maximum height:
c) How far from the floor is the ball when the
player releases it?
